    Critical Communication Research with Global Inclusivity

    AvHanan Badr,Karin G. Wilkins

    Inbunden, Engelska, 2025

    Del i serien Routledge Research in Communication Studies

    2 416 kr

    Beställningsvara. Skickas inom 10-15 vardagar. Fri frakt över 249 kr.

    Beskrivning

    Critical Communication Research with Global Inclusivity provides a critical lens through which to prepare, engage and read communication research methods.Inviting new and innovative perspectives that question the status quo and push the boundaries of knowledge production, the book begins with the premise of global inclusivity, intentionally correcting the power imbalance of research conducted by those in areas of privilege against those in conditions of marginality. Building on emerging research on and from the Global South, this book echoes a growing need to interested students and scholars, not only to advance the subject of this work, but also to strengthen communication scholarship overall. Inspired by knowledge formed through feminist, critical and postcolonial perspectives, the book questions the imbalance of our knowledge production and suggests avenues for improvement.Accompanying scholars in their negotiating processes to conduct research in non-Western contexts and supporting graduate and postgraduate students in research that does not conform to the standards developed in Western academic cultures, this volume will be of interest to those working in intercultural communication, interpersonal communication, research methods in communication, critical communication studies and journalism, as well as those from adjacent fields such as political studies, anthropology, sociology and area studies.

    Mer om författaren

    Hanan Badr is Professor and Chair for Public Spheres and Inequalities in the Department of Communication at the University of Salzburg, Austria.Karin G. Wilkins is Dean of the School of Communication at the University of Miami, USA.

    Innehållsförteckning

    • Part 1: Confronting Power and Privilege1. Centering Global Inclusivity as an epistemic lens in communication studies2. Understanding collective identities in communication studies: Inclusion and exclusion as part of the field’s history3. Intersectionality and standpoint epistemology in journalism studies: Interrogating journalism’s power for a more equitable field4. Academic International Research Teams: Chances and limitations of equal collaborationPart 2: Crossing Geographic and Epistemic Borders5. Communication history as a critical intervention: Crossing temporal and cultural boundaries of digital communication research6. (Post-)colonial silences in transnational research: The case of the Herero and Nama genocide in German and Namibian newspapers7. Rural Research in the Space of News Deserts: Redefining boundaries around Journalism Practice, the Climate Crisis, Natural Disasters, and Health DisparitiesPart 3: Creating Innovative Inclusive Methods8. To do no harm: from scientific ambition and extractivist design to taking research participants into account9. Critical Algorithmic Literacy: Combining Critical Perspectives with Quantitative Data Sciences10. Towards more truly international comparative research: Current opportunities and challenges of multilingual text analysis with computational methods11. Finding innovative avenues in communication research for more inclusive data: Three approaches from intercultural communicationPart 4: Changing Scholarly Communities and Venues12. Striving for excellence is striving for diversity: reflections from Digital Journalism editorial team13. Broadening the conversation: inclusivity and internationalization in academic journals14. (W)righting Wrongs: Creating Space for Scholars from an Overstudied Region15. Prioritizing Global Inclusivity in a Growing Scholarly Community: Mobile Communication and Global Openness16. Deepening de-westernization: Addressing global inequalities in communication studiesIndex
